BUSINESS COST SUPPORT
The third application round for cost support started on 27 April 2021 at 9:00 and it will end 23 June 2021 at 4.15 pm.
The support period is from 1 November 2020 to 28 February 2021. The reference period depends on the company’s VAT declaration period and the date of establishment of the company.
The support can be applied through the State Treasury’s e-service; please find the link below.
Apply for cost support if
- the company’s own turnover has decreased by more than 30% compared to the reference period
- the company has at least €2000 of eligible costs for the support period
- the company has a business ID
In addition to the company’s own turnover, the decline in the turnover of the company’s sector is estimated. If the sector’s turnover has fallen by at least 10% during the support period, the company can apply for cost support without further justification, provided that the other conditions of the support are met.
Even if the company’s main sector is not eligible under the Government Decree, cost support may be granted to it on discretionary grounds.
In addition to companies, associations and foundations can apply for cost support. Cost support can only be granted for the financial activities of associations and foundations.
The minimum amount of support is EUR 2,000. The maximum amount of aid is EUR 1 million, which meets the needs of large companies in particular. The maximum amount of support was EUR 500,000 in the previous application rounds.
The aid already granted will be taken into account in the amount of the business cost support so that the total aid granted under the same temporary State aid rules of the European Commission will not exceed EUR 1.8 million. The maximum amount of total aid was previously EUR 800,000. The new maximum amount is based on the Commission’s decision to raise the company-specific ceilings for aid.
Reference periods refer to the periods for which the comparison defines the decrease in the company’s turnover between the normal period and the pandemic period. The granting of cost support is subject to a drop in turnover of more than 30%.
The normal period and the pandemic period are determined by the company’s VAT reporting period and the date of establishment. You can use the counter on the counter tab to find out your reference period.

CLOSURE COMPENSATION
The round of applications for closure compensation started on 12 May 2021 at 9:00. The closure compensation must be applied for within four months of the closure of the customer premises.
Companies can apply for the compensation on the State Treasury’s website via electronic application form; please find the link below.
The closure compensation is a subsidy to companies that have had to close their premises completely by law or because of a decision of the authority. The closure compensation is intended for micro or small companies with less than 50 employees. Compensation for large companies is in preparation, the timetable and details will be specified later.
Closed companies can also apply for business cost support if the conditions for the support are met.
The closure compensation applies to restaurants and other food and beverage serving companies that had to be temporarily closed to customers based on the Act on Accommodation and Catering Operations. However, food take away sales are allowed. The compensation is calculated for the activity to which the closure relates.
You can apply closure compensation if:
- the company’s premises have been completely closed by government decree, or by decision of the Regional State Administrative Agency on the basis of Section 58 g of the Communicable Diseases Act
- the company has a Business ID
- the company is a micro or small company with less than 50 employees
The form of the company is not relevant to obtaining compensation.
The facilities designated for closure can be used for supervised hobbies for children born in 2008 and younger. The decision to close the premises does not apply to professional sports or activities covered by private or family life
Voluntary closure is not sufficient to justify closure compensation. Similarly, if a company’s number of customers is limited but its premises are not completely closed, the company cannot receive closure compensation.

The closure compensation can be applied for even if the company has already received other direct supports to mitigate the consequences of the coronavirus pandemic. However, the maximum compensation per company provided for by the EU, EUR 1.8 million, must not be exceeded. The maximum amount of support is calculated considering all support granted under the EU framework support programme, and received by an individual company or corporate group.
